Route 1: Modernism in the Eixample
Start your journey on the famous Paseo de Gracia, where you can admire architectural gems like Casa Batlló and Casa Milà, two masterpieces by Antoni Gaudí. Continue your walk through the Eixample to discover other modernist works like Casa Amatller and Casa Lleó Morera.
Route 2: Gaudí’s legacy at Park Güell
Head to Park Güell, another emblematic work by Gaudí that will leave you breathless with its colorful architecture and panoramic views of the city. Explore the park’s paths and marvel at the creativity of the Catalan architect in every corner.
Route 3: Contemporary architecture in the Olympic Port
For a dose of contemporary architecture, visit the Olympic Port, where you will find avant-garde buildings like the Hotel Arts and the Mapfre Tower. Enjoy a stroll around the area and admire the combination of design and functionality of these impressive buildings.
